Battery Backup

Miami-Dade County now requires battery backup on all new garage door opener installations in HVHZ zones — which includes all of Sunset. We install LiftMaster and Chamberlain battery backup systems that provide 24–48 hours of operation during power outages. In Sunset, this isn’t theoretical. Hurricane season brings predictable emergency calls from homeowners whose non-backup openers failed during post-storm outages, trapping vehicles when evacuation or supply runs become necessary. We stock these systems and can add battery backup to compatible existing openers or include it in new installations.

Common Garage Door Opener Problems We See in Sunset Homes

  • Screw-drive motors strip their travel modules. The 1980s Genie screw-drive openers still common in Sunset’s older developments use plastic gears that degrade after decades of humidity exposure. When the travel module strips, the door stops mid-cycle — often stuck open during afternoon storms. We see this monthly on calls west of Southwest 72nd Street.
  • Legacy safety sensors fail alignment. Pre-1993 openers use non-polarized sensors on rusted mounting brackets that no longer hold position. The door reverses randomly or refuses to close, frustrating homeowners who don’t realize the hardware is obsolete. Replacement sensors won’t sync with these old systems — the opener itself has to go.
  • Power outage traps during hurricane season. Openers without battery backup leave Sunset homeowners stranded when storms knock out electricity. The emergency release cord works if you’re home, but if you’re returning to a dark house with a non-functional opener and a garage full of preparation supplies, the situation gets urgent fast.
  • Humidity corrosion of logic boards and terminals. Sunset’s 80%+ summer humidity penetrates opener housings over time, corroding circuit board traces and wire terminals. We find this especially in garages with poor ventilation — common in 1970s construction with minimal soffit venting. The opener behaves erratically: intermittent response, phantom activation, or complete failure.

Pricing for Garage Door Opener in Sunset, FL

Here’s what Sunset homeowners actually pay for garage door opener work:

Service Price Range in Sunset
Opener Repair $120–$320
Opener Installation $250–$550

Most repair calls fall between $140–$220 for sensor realignment, gear replacement, or circuit board work. Installation typically runs $350–$450 for a quality belt-drive opener with battery backup and smart connectivity. The low end of installation assumes a straightforward swap on a compliant door; the high end covers situations where we need to modify framing, add electrical, or coordinate with a door replacement for NOA compliance.

What pushes costs higher? Non-compliant doors requiring simultaneous replacement, electrical upgrades from old two-wire systems, or smart-home integration with complex network setups.
